To become a gas engineer, you must have at least four GCSEs that include English and Maths. You'll also have to go through a formal training program, like the ones provided by Skills Training Group. These programs can be completed in just 25 weeks and are often more affordable than apprenticeships.
A gas engineer must possess an active Gas Safe Register ID card and be insured in the event of any damage to your property due to their work. You should be able to get copies of their insurance policies and bonds. If they do not then you should look elsewhere. Around a million gas works are carried out each year by unregistered fitters, and this can be extremely risky.

You should also check if they're registered with the Gas Safe Register. If they're registered you can rest assured that they have been properly trained to install, inspect and repair commercial gas appliances safely.
It is crucial to verify their credentials once you've identified some candidates. You can do this by looking over their Gas Safe ID card, which will contain a photo, an expiry date, and a list of jobs they're qualified to do. You can also ask them to give you a copy of their certifications and qualifications.
